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
59771608 438 788020
89228 3454694659 449786418
89228 3454694659 449786418
5291805530 8927595 86 97247
All about undefined
Interested in learning more?
89228 3454694659 449786418
5291805530 8927595 86 97247
See more
22459 54433
7519440658 2645891103 7538774
See more
2660887635 4962
30831860630 71023 9381
See more